109.244.183.184 IP Address Summary

IP Address Location Information for 109.244.183.184
City: Shenzhen
State: Guangdong
Country: China
Postal Code: 518026
Time Zone: +08:00
Host Info for 109.244.183.184
ASN Information for 109.244.183.184